Veterinary Mobile Device Management Market Forecast: What Market Value Is Expected By 2030?

The veterinary mobile device management market has experienced substantial growth in recent years. Its valuation is anticipated to rise from $0.71 billion in 2025 to $0.8 billion in 2026,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.6%. The expansion observed in the past can be ascribed to the increasing adoption of digital diagnostic tools, the rising use of mobile devices within veterinary clinics, growth in pet ownership rates, the expansion of veterinary practice management software, and improved internet connectivity in healthcare settings.

The veterinary mobile device management market is projected for substantial growth in the upcoming years, with its size anticipated to reach $1.35 billion by 2030, demonstrating a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 13.8%. This expansion during the forecast period is primarily fueled by the increasing demand for telemedicine in animal care, greater investments in veterinary digital infrastructure, the escalating need for data security and compliance solutions, the proliferation of cloud-based MDM platforms, and a growing emphasis on operational efficiency and cost optimization. Major developments expected in this period include the wider adoption of cloud-based veterinary MDM solutions, a deeper integration of mobile EMR systems into veterinary workflows, a rising need for real-time device monitoring and remote management, the expansion of telemedicine and mobile veterinary services, and an intensified focus on data security and compliance within veterinary practices.

Veterinary Mobile Device Management Market Expansion Supported By Key Demand Factors

The increasing digital transformation within veterinary healthcare is projected to fuel the expansion of the veterinary mobile device management market in the future. This transformation involves integrating digital instruments and technologies to modernize clinical workflows, enhance decision-making, and deliver more efficient and accessible animal care. The demand for convenient and remote services is escalating, making digital tools essential for quicker access to veterinary services and boosting overall efficiency, thus driving this transformation. Digital transformation in veterinary healthcare aids veterinary mobile device management by fostering a greater reliance on mobile devices and digital platforms in clinics, which in turn necessitates robust management, monitoring, and control of these devices to ensure data security, regulatory compliance, and smooth operations. For example, Instinct Science LLC, a US-based veterinary technology company, reported in March 2026 that around 90% of veterinary practices utilize digital diagnostic and imaging tools, 75% employ digital communication platforms for client interaction, and 91% have either adopted or upgraded at least one new technology in the past year. Consequently, the expanding digital transformation in veterinary healthcare is a key driver for the veterinary mobile device management market’s growth. The increase in pet ownership is anticipated to drive forward the growth of the veterinary mobile device management market. Pet ownership refers to the act of keeping and caring for an animal as a companion, which includes providing food, shelter, healthcare, and emotional support. This trend is growing due to increasing urban loneliness, as more individuals seek companionship and emotional support from pets amid busy, socially isolated modern lifestyles. Veterinary mobile device management (MDM) supports pet ownership by empowering veterinarians to effectively track, manage, and access pet health records, appointments, and treatment plans through digital means, thereby ensuring prompt care and enhancing pets’ overall well-being. As an illustration, the American Veterinary Medical Association, a US-based not-for-profit organization, stated in October 2025 that the percentage of respondents indicating they had acquired a cat increased to 47.6%, an rise from 43.5% in 2023. Thus, the expansion in pet ownership is a significant factor contributing to the growth of the veterinary mobile device management market.

Veterinary Mobile Device Management Market Leading Geography: Which Region Generates The Most Revenue?

North America was the largest region in the veterinary mobile device management market in 2025.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period.
